The industrial automation, the production and manufacturing industry, is in a digital transformation process. Operation Technology and Information Technology are merging and Industry 4.0 enables new business cases. Advanced communication technologies, Artificial Intelligence, Machine Learning are being established in the factory floor.
With this Smart Industry Day, we present you insights on use cases and new technologies like Single Pair Ethernet (SPE), Time Sensitive Networking (TSN), as well as solutions for Smart Edge with wired and wireless communication, condition monitoring and smart motors.
Together with our key suppliers and partners, we give you an overview on those new key technologies and solutions and the benefits for industrial use cases and applications.
The presentations will enable you to get familiar with SPE, TSN and smart edge topics, learn the benefits for your application and see implementation solutions. The provided information will let you choose the technology to implement and add value to your products and platforms.

Time Sensitive Networking – a pragmatic approach
This presentation provides an overview about the reasons for the adoption of TSN, selected TSN standards and how they can be used to achieve deterministic, low-latency Ethernet communication. We’ll explain the relevant interfaces within GNU/Linux and the necessary conceptual steps to setup TSN communication and implement talkers and listeners. The presentation concludes with an overview about practical implementation challenges we faced during evaluation of TSN solutions an insight into Avnet Silica's strategy to evaluate, benchmark and demonstrate current TSN implementations.
TSN and its Value with Xilinx Adaptable Intelligence in Industrial Solutions
Xilinx SOCs have the resources to reconcile contradicting requirements like determinism and high computing power in the same device. This presentation shows you how to use ARM Cores and Programmable Logic to build TSN capable controllers that scale to your needs and that will keep up with future requirements by using the comprehensive programmability of Xilinx components.
